Rising Incidence of Scoliosis
The increasing prevalence of scoliosis in Germany is a notable driver for the scoliosis treatment market. Recent studies indicate that approximately 2-3 % of adolescents are affected by this condition, leading to a growing demand for effective treatment options. As awareness of scoliosis rises, more individuals seek medical intervention, thereby expanding the patient base. This trend is further supported by the aging population, which may experience degenerative scoliosis. Consequently, healthcare providers are compelled to enhance their treatment offerings, including bracing and surgical options, to cater to this expanding demographic. The rising incidence not only drives market growth but also encourages research and development in innovative treatment modalities, thereby shaping the future landscape of the scoliosis treatment market.

Advancements in Surgical Techniques
Innovations in surgical techniques are transforming the scoliosis treatment market, particularly in Germany. Minimally invasive procedures, such as robotic-assisted surgeries, have gained traction, offering patients reduced recovery times and improved outcomes. The introduction of advanced imaging technologies and surgical instruments enhances precision during operations, which is crucial for complex cases. As a result, more patients are opting for surgical interventions, contributing to market expansion. According to recent data, the surgical segment of the scoliosis treatment market is projected to grow at a CAGR of approximately 5-7 % over the next few years. This growth is indicative of the increasing confidence in surgical options, driven by successful outcomes and patient satisfaction. Consequently, healthcare providers are investing in training and resources to adopt these advanced techniques, further propelling the scoliosis treatment market.
